FAQs

I'm tired of weekly mowing and gas blower noise. Is there a lower-maintenance, quieter alternative?

Transitioning to a climate-adaptive landscape with Florida natives drastically reduces maintenance. Planting Firebush, Coontie, Beautyberry, and Simpson's Stopper creates a biodiverse habitat requiring minimal water, no regular mowing, and little pruning. This approach future-proofs your property against tightening noise ordinances and the shift to quieter, electric maintenance equipment.

I see a fast-spreading vine choking my shrubs. How do I handle it without using banned fertilizers?

This is likely an invasive species like skunkvine or air potato. Manual removal of tubers and vines is the first step. For persistent regrowth, a targeted, systemic herbicide applied to the foliage is the most effective control. This treatment can be performed safely outside the local fertilizer ordinance blackout period from June 1 to September 30, when nitrogen and phosphorus applications are prohibited.

Do I need a permit to regrade and sod my backyard, and what should I check for when hiring?

Yes, significant grading on a 0.15-acre lot typically requires a permit from the Oakland Park Building & Permitting Division. It ensures proper drainage away from structures. More critically, verify your contractor holds a current license from the Florida Department of Business and Professional Regulation. For landscaping, this is often a Certified Landscape Contractor license, which is mandatory for this type of structural earthwork.

Should I use composite decking or limestone for a new patio that will last and be safe?

Oolitic Limestone is superior for durability and fire safety in our climate. Unlike wood or composites, it is non-combustible, rot-proof, and insect-proof. Its thermal mass helps moderate temperature. Using stone pavers contributes to a defensible space, aligning with the area's Moderate Urban Interface fire-wise rating, and requires far less long-term maintenance than any organic material.

My lawn in Central Oakland Park doesn't hold water and looks thin. Is this just a fertilizer issue?

This is primarily a soil structure issue. Homes built around 1971, common here, have 55-year-old landscapes where soil organic matter has depleted. Sandy alkaline soil, with a pH of 7.5-8.2, becomes compacted and hydrophobic. Core aeration followed by amending with composted organic matter, not just fertilizer, is critical to improve water retention and microbial activity for long-term health.

How can I keep my St. Augustine grass alive with only two watering days per week?

Proper irrigation relies on precision, not just frequency. Smart Wi-Fi controllers with ET-based sensors are essential. They adjust runtime daily based on local evapotranspiration data, applying water only when the turf needs it. This deep, infrequent watering encourages deeper roots in Floratam or Palmetto St. Augustine, making it resilient within the year-round conservation schedule.

My yard floods after heavy summer rains. What's a permanent solution that won't look ugly?

Localized flooding is common with our high water table and sandy soil's limited permeability. A functional solution integrates into the landscape. Installing French drains tied to a dry well is effective. For new patios, using permeable Oolitic Limestone pavers on a gravel base increases ground absorption and can help meet Oakland Park Building & Permitting Division runoff management standards.
